site stats

Define hooks in react

WebSep 16, 2024 · React Hooks unlock a whole new way of writing functional components, allowing us to add features available for class components, like stateful logic. To do so, … WebJun 9, 2024 · The useState () is a Hook that allows you to have state variables in functional components . so basically useState is the ability to encapsulate local state in a functional component. React has two types of components, one is class components which are ES6 classes that extend from React and the other is functional components.

Hooks-for-react NPM npm.io

WebAug 25, 2024 · Simple Yet Effective. One of the ways you can define props is simply by defining them in the parameter list of a function as demonstrated above. For example: 1 interface FullName { 2 firstName: string; 3 lastName: string; 4 } 5 function FunctionalComponent(props:FullName){ 6 // props.firstName 7 // props.lastName 8 } ts. tennis club ruthin https://disenosmodulares.com

React Hooks Fundamentals for Beginners - FreeCodecamp

WebFeb 20, 2024 · React Hooks have a very simple API, but given its massive community and variety of use cases, questions are bound to arise around React Hooks best practices and how to solve common problems. In this tutorial, we’ll outline some React Hooks best practices and highlight some use cases with examples, from simple to advanced scenarios. WebFeb 12, 2024 · 5. How to Fetch Data in React Using the React Query Library. Using custom hooks is a great approach to writing much more concise HTTP requests to get our data and all of its related state. But a library that really takes data fetching with hooks to the next level is React Query. WebMar 15, 2024 · React.js is an open-source JavaScript-based user interface library. It is hugely popular for web and mobile app development. React follows the principle of component-based architecture. A component in … triada blessings far cry

Hooks-for-react NPM npm.io

Category:React Hooks Basics— Building a React Native App with React Hooks by

Tags:Define hooks in react

Define hooks in react

Rules of Hooks – React

WebFeb 14, 2024 · Hooks are built-in React functions introduced in React version 16.8. They allow you to use features of the React library like lifecycle methods, state, and context in … WebTo define a custom React Hook for data fetching, you need to create a function that takes in the API endpoint as a parameter and returns an array with two values: the data and a …

Define hooks in react

Did you know?

WebJul 14, 2024 · A React development environment set up with Create React App, with the non-essential boilerplate removed. To set this up, follow Step 1 — Creating an Empty … WebHooks don’t replace your knowledge of React concepts. Instead, Hooks provide a more direct API to the React concepts you already know: props, state, context, refs, and …

WebReact Hooks were released as part of React 16.8. If you’d like to learn more about Hooks, we’ve written two tutorials on how to use them: Using Custom React Hooks to Simplify … WebReact Hooks. Hooks were added to React in version 16.8. Hooks allow function components to have access to state and other React features. Because of this, class components are generally no longer needed. Although Hooks generally replace class …

WebNov 10, 2024 · React-Router Hooks. React-Router is a popular React library that is heavily used for client-side routing and offers single-page routing. It provides various Component APIs ( like Route, Link, Switch, etc.) that you can use in your React application to render different components based on the URL pathnames in a single page. WebJan 20, 2024 · npm install prop-types --save. We can use the propType for validating any data we are receiving from props. But before using it we will have to import it. Add the below line at the top of your index.js file : import PropTypes from 'prop-types'; Once we have imported propTypes we are ready to work with them.

WebJan 14, 2024 · Step 1: Create a React application using the following command: npx create-react-app foldername. Step 2: After creating your project folder i.e. foldername, move to it using the following command: cd foldername.

WebMar 17, 2024 · ReactJS Hooks Complete Reference. Hooks are newly added in React 16.8. They let you use state and other React features without writing a class, for … triada blessings fc6WebFully interactive and accessible React Lifecycle Methods diagram. Fully interactive and accessible React Lifecycle Methods diagram. React lifecycle methods diagram Options. Show less common lifecycles. React version. Language. Phases “Render phase” Pure and has no side effects. May be paused, aborted or restarted by React. ... tennis club rungisWebApr 18, 2024 · React 16.8 welcomed the dawn of Hooks. This new addition is both a new concept and pragmatic approach that helps you use state and lifecycle methods behavior … triada blessings far cry 6 bugWebTo define a custom React Hook for data fetching, you need to create a function that takes in the API endpoint as a parameter and returns an array with two values: the data and a boolean value that indicates whether the data is loading. import { useState, useEffect } from 'react'; const useFetchData = (url) => {. tennis clubs aucklandWebA hook is a function that creates local state in a function component. Functions in JavaScript are typically stateless, unlike classes. A component is stateful, which begs the question of how you make a function component stateful when functions themselves are stateless. When useState is called, React looks up and returns the state for the ... tennis club saint rambertWebOct 10, 2024 · What is React Hooks? A Hook is a special function. It is a new feature of React. Hooks are introduced in React 16.8. React Hooks are used in functional components to maintaining state and other React features without writing a class. tennisclub rutesheim restaurantWebAug 29, 2024 · 1#. Call Hooks at the top level only: Make sure not to call Hooks within loops, nested functions, or conditions. It is important to note that Hooks must always be … triada blessings walkthrough